1. Life logging and time regulation

Contemporary tools used in monitoring employees enable managers to observe the work of employees during working time. This functionality is often really about documenting how much time is consumed on particular activities, programs, and sites. It is used for the analysis of productivity trends and for the identification of waste in the way time is spent and for making sound decisions regarding ways of doing things. In regard to teleworkers, the capability contributes to creating recognition that work is getting done effectively without having to supervise continually.

3. Communication Monitoring

Most of today’s employee monitoring solutions also contain information sharing monitoring features. This concerns monitoring of emails, such messages as [] including instant messages as well as telecommunicated messages to check policy adherence as well as communication productivity. It can be used in identifying data leaks or policy violations in an organization.

4. Productivity Metrics

One option that has emerged as a prerequisite in most of today’s employee monitoring software is the possibility of using them to compile productivity figures. This may include recording the typing of keys, movements of the mouse and every software operated by an employee as a way of counting productivity. These metrics give better understanding of the proportion of work time as sunk on productive work compared to relatively less productive work.
